PPA – Phenylpropanolamine Hydrochloride Class Action Lawsuit
The FDA has issued a public health advisory concerning phenylpropanolamine hydrochloride. This drug is an ingredient used in many over-the-counter and prescription cough and cold medications as a decongestant as well as weight loss products. Paxil Class Action Lawsuit
On September 27, 2005, the FDA released an alert to healthcare professionals and consumers as GlaxoSmithKline changed the warning label on Paxil (also known as paroxetine) to include the risk of birth defects. Meridia Class Action Lawsuit
Meridia is the brand name of the popular diet drug sibutramine, and is manufactured by Abbott Laboratories. It is estimated that nine million people worldwide have taken Meridia for the treatment of obesity and to promote weight loss since it was introduced to the market in 1998. Fen-Phen Class Action Lawsuit
On January 3, 2002, a national settlement, valued at $3.75 billion, of the thousands of lawsuits brought against American Home Products to recover for injuries from taking the now-banned prescription drugs Pondimin (fenfluramine) or Redux (dexfenfluramine), both of which were manufactured by American Home Products, received final judicial approval. Celexa Class Action Lawsuit
The SSRI Celexa has been linked with suicide, suicidal ideation and violence in children and teenagers. Celexa is used to treat depression. The antidepressant medication Celexa is thought to work by boosting serotonin levels in the brain. Serotonin, one of the nervous system’s primary chemical messengers, is known to elevate mood.
